What Is Your Experience?

If you suffer from anxiety, it’s possible you’re experiencing the consequences in every area of your life, from your mood to your interactions to how you feel in your body. Anxiety can be visceral, producing uncomfortable physical symptoms like muscle tension, headaches, digestive issues, and chronic pain. In some cases, anxiety becomes so intense that a panic attack takes place, causing sweaty palms, shortness of breath, and feelings of impending doom.

It's understandable that you would want to avoid certain people, places, or situations that trigger these feelings. But side-stepping certain settings often leads to an avoidance of everything in your life, including the fun or exciting stuff that you’d otherwise look forward to. Soon enough, you might not feel comfortable doing normal, everyday things like running errands, meeting up with friends, or participating in the activities that once gave your life a sense of purpose. This can be especially true for teens and adults who’ve developed social anxiety, which involves a deep sense of embarrassment and fear of being judged.

You Are Not Alone In Your Experience Of Anxiety

There are many reasons why anxiety might show up in our lives. Some of us have a genetic predisposition to an anxious mindset while others may have experienced a sudden or shocking event that has left us on-edge ever since. Not to mention, all of us have to coexist together in a busy, chaotic world, creating endless opportunities for feelings of fear, worry, and insecurity.

According to the National Institute of Mental Health (NIMH), anxiety disorders affect over 19 percent of American adults and nearly 32 percent of American teens. [1] These statistics demonstrate that many adolescents eventually overcome anxiety but that it nevertheless remains a huge issue among teens. Especially since the onset of the Covid-19 pandemic, anxiety has been on the rise, exacerbating the stress and worry many of us had already felt.

Is medication a part of anxiety treatment?

In some cases, anxiety is caused by chemical and/or hormonal imbalances that can be recalibrated with medication like selective serotonin reuptake inhibitors (SSRIs). These medications can be helpful and even necessary when treating certain types of anxiety disorders in treatment.

That said, our therapists never pressure clients either way on the issue of anxiety medication. We understand that some people would rather learn coping tools and explore other treatment alternatives. Furthermore, we are not licensed to prescribe, so we refer out for medical intervention anyway.
